About this course

By enrolling in this course, learners will acquire essential skills for career advancement, including the ability to manage virtual meetings, build trust, and foster collaboration among remote team members. The course also covers best practices for email communication, conflict resolution, and creating a positive team culture in remote settings. Given the growing trend of remote work, this course is ideal for professionals who want to enhance their communication skills, lead remote teams, or work effectively in distributed work environments. By completing this course, learners will differentiate themselves in the job market, increase their value to employers, and improve their overall career trajectory.

Course Details

Unit 1: Introduction to Remote Team Communication Frameworks
Unit 2: Building Effective Communication Channels in Remote Teams
Unit 3: Overcoming Time Zone Challenges in Remote Team Communication
Unit 4: Best Practices for Synchronous and Asynchronous Communication
Unit 5: Utilizing Collaboration Tools and Platforms for Remote Team Communication
Unit 6: Crafting Clear and Concise Messages in a Remote Environment
Unit 7: Managing Conflicts and Misunderstandings in Remote Teams
Unit 8: Fostering a Culture of Trust and Transparency in Remote Communication
Unit 9: Developing and Implementing a Remote Team Communication Strategy
Unit 10: Measuring the Effectiveness of Remote Team Communication Frameworks
